TURKEY
Shell-KOC Consortium Makes Highest Bid Of $4Bn For Tupras Refinery
A consortium consisting of Shell and Turkeys KOC holdings on 12 September made the highest bid of $4.14bn in an auction for a 51% stake in state-owned refinery Tupras which is valued at around $3bn.
